The fashionable kind of sushi is considered to happen to be produced by Hanaya Yohei, who invented nigiri-zushi, the most commonly recognized kind right now, during which seafood is placed on hand-pressed vinegared rice.
Soy sauce is the standard condiment, and sushi is normally served with a small sauce dish or even a compartment while in the bento. Conventional etiquette indicates which the sushi is turned in excess of to ensure that just the topping is dipped to taste it; the rice—which has previously been seasoned with rice wine vinegar, sugar, salt, mirin, and kombu—would or else absorb far too much soy sauce and would disintegrate.[one hundred forty]

The lacto-fermentation with the rice prevents the fish from spoiling. When damp-field rice cultivation was launched during the Yayoi time period, lakes and rivers would flood during the rainy time and fish would get caught inside the rice paddy fields. Pickling was a method to maintain the excess fish and promise food for the next months, and narezushi turned an essential supply of protein for Japanese individuals.

Maki-zushi is shaped like a cylinder, consisting of the sheet of dried seaweed called nori rolled around a layer of rice and fillings, which can consist of substances which include Uncooked fish, cooked shellfish, vegetables, as well as product cheese.
[139] Although it is usually served on a small platter which has a side dish for dipping, sushi will also be served within a bento, a box with compact compartments that maintain the varied dishes from the food.
When Genroku Sushi opened a restaurant on the Japan Environment Exposition, Osaka, 1970, it won an award on the expo, and conveyor belt sushi dining places turned known during Japan. In 1973, an automated tea dispenser was designed, which happens to be now Employed in conveyor belt sushi eating places right now.
